Arsenal, under the guidance of Mikel Arteta, has become synonymous with near-misses, finishing as runners-up in the last three seasons. Twice, they fell to the might of Man City, and once to Liverpool. However, Gary Neville, a renowned football pundit, believes Arsenal's time has come - if they can overcome their injury woes.
"City are a formidable force," Neville asserted. "With Haaland and Guardiola, they have a special player and a special manager. That's the biggest threat to Arsenal's title aspirations, apart from key injuries."
But Neville remains optimistic. "Arsenal shouldn't be too concerned about their recent narrow wins. Such things happen. They weren't at their best against Everton, but did anyone expect them to be?"
The true test, according to Neville, lies ahead. "Arsenal is in a strong position now, but the real challenge will be in the spring. That's when it gets interesting. I believe Arsenal will extend their lead in February or March, regaining their five to six-point advantage."
And this is the part most people miss: Arsenal's resilience. "I feel it's their year," Neville continued. "City will push them, but I don't think Arsenal will crumble this time."
